Santa Teresita Golf Club sits in the coastal town of Santa Teresita, one of the string of Atlantic beach resorts that line the Buenos Aires Province shoreline south of Mar del Plata. This stretch of the Argentine coast — locally called La Costa — draws porteños and families from the capital each summer, filling the beachfront towns with a warm, unhurried energy that carries right onto the fairways. Golf here is very much part of the seaside vacation rhythm rather than a high-stakes competitive pursuit.
The terrain along this part of the Pampas coast is characteristically flat, with sandy subsoil, coastal scrub, and the kind of firm, fast-draining turf that rewards ground-game players willing to keep the ball low against persistent Atlantic winds. Those winds are the course's great variable — a calm morning round can feel entirely different from an afternoon battle when the breeze picks up off the ocean.
For visiting players, Santa Teresita offers a genuine slice of Argentine club culture: unhurried, sociable, and rooted in the local community rather than designed for outside audiences. It's the sort of place where the 19th hole conversation lingers as long as the round itself.
| Tee | Yards | Rating | Slope | Par |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Azul · men | 6,187 | 69.4 | 122 | 72 |
| Rojo Caballeros · men | 4,938 | 64.4 | 105 | 72 |
| Rojo Damas · women | 4,938 | 67.9 | 116 | 72 |
